MANKATO — Julaine Mallery, 71, of Old Main Village Mankato, died Monday, Oct. 15, 2018, at Mayo Clinic Health System in Mankato, with her sister Bev by her side. A commemoration service will be held 2 p.m. Saturday, Oct. 20, at Crystal Seasons Living Center in Lake Crystal, Minn., with visitation one hour prior to the service.

Zaharia Family Funeral Home in Truman is entrusted with arrangements. Online condolences are welcome at www.zahariafamilyfuneral.com

She was born July 20, 1947, in Watertown, S.D., to Sylvester and Mildred (Dorsett) Mallery. Julaine testified of her faith in the Lord Jesus Christ as a young girl at Huntley Baptist Church.

She retired from Telex in Blue Earth with 25 years of service in 1999.

Knitting and crocheting afghans, both baby and full-size, was an avid lifelong hobby.

Julaine is survived by her mother, Mildred Mallery of Lake Crystal; two sisters, Bev Johnson of Lake Crystal, Jan (Rich) Pettersen and extended family of Carmel, Ind.; and her friend, Mary Tunink of Fairmont, Minn.

She was preceded in death by her father, Sylvester in 1995.
